Branch: refs/heads/master
Home:
https://github.com/tribe29/checkmk
Commit: 0f1ca75972d2e3de7c2782bfece3bade541dc887
https://github.com/tribe29/checkmk/commit/0f1ca75972d2e3de7c2782bfece3bade5…
Author: Joerg Herbel <joerg.herbel(a)tribe29.com>
Date: 2022-11-16 (Wed, 16 Nov 2022)
Changed paths:
M checks/agent_elasticsearch
M cmk/special_agents/agent_elasticsearch.py
M tests/unit/checks/test_agent_elasticsearch.py
Log Message:
-----------
Elasticsearch special agent: Improve CLI for sections to query
Change-Id: I98d9ea9a658f6454f09b36afbc19156ee12e7af7
Commit: ce2ca2cbc88bbc91bb800d08ede48759f961c1cd
https://github.com/tribe29/checkmk/commit/ce2ca2cbc88bbc91bb800d08ede48759f…
Author: Joerg Herbel <joerg.herbel(a)tribe29.com>
Date: 2022-11-16 (Wed, 16 Nov 2022)
Changed paths:
M cmk/special_agents/agent_elasticsearch.py
Log Message:
-----------
Elasticsearch special agent: Internal refactoring I
Improve overall section handling.
Change-Id: I8d709aaf9783c2e23d0ea18164f2f9eaa552cf40
Commit: fe9ec0140e8bf54c8eeca32e9e68283a10692eb1
https://github.com/tribe29/checkmk/commit/fe9ec0140e8bf54c8eeca32e9e68283a1…
Author: Joerg Herbel <joerg.herbel(a)tribe29.com>
Date: 2022-11-16 (Wed, 16 Nov 2022)
Changed paths:
M cmk/special_agents/agent_elasticsearch.py
Log Message:
-----------
Elasticsearch special agent: Internal refactoring II
Remove unused sections elasticsearch_{shards,cluster}.
Change-Id: Idca6c4447cd336f0a5c8d7cee2f78bd9fad87548
Commit: d4c4f8356e0dbfe528501a3bed9def5e82aa56f7
https://github.com/tribe29/checkmk/commit/d4c4f8356e0dbfe528501a3bed9def5e8…
Author: Joerg Herbel <joerg.herbel(a)tribe29.com>
Date: 2022-11-16 (Wed, 16 Nov 2022)
Changed paths:
M cmk/special_agents/agent_elasticsearch.py
Log Message:
-----------
Elasticsearch special agent: Internal refactoring III
Type the individual sections.
Change-Id: I759f4aa645eeba2679e0be3801e68134a2d55e30
Commit: 1f1f246176223f170c1c0b38e644b094bd5390cc
https://github.com/tribe29/checkmk/commit/1f1f246176223f170c1c0b38e644b094b…
Author: Joerg Herbel <joerg.herbel(a)tribe29.com>
Date: 2022-11-16 (Wed, 16 Nov 2022)
Changed paths:
R tests/unit/checks/generictests/datasets/elasticsearch_indices.py
A tests/unit/cmk/base/plugins/agent_based/test_elasticsearch_indices.py
Log Message:
-----------
Add unit tests for elasticsearch_indices, remove generic test
Change-Id: I10b8e56eec29dd70699f812c6b337546e9499127
Commit: a555f8a55b85a29fe753a6fc12d1d48fc2ad1e81
https://github.com/tribe29/checkmk/commit/a555f8a55b85a29fe753a6fc12d1d48fc…
Author: Joerg Herbel <joerg.herbel(a)tribe29.com>
Date: 2022-11-16 (Wed, 16 Nov 2022)
Changed paths:
M checks/elasticsearch_indices
A cmk/base/plugins/agent_based/elasticsearch_indices.py
M tests/unit/cmk/base/plugins/agent_based/test_elasticsearch_indices.py
Log Message:
-----------
elasticsearch_indices: Migrate section
Change-Id: I0249a7525b56229e6c7f58c1626118643d21f0f6
Commit: ce750abc93c461b9d30f4030788c464adc9a9836
https://github.com/tribe29/checkmk/commit/ce750abc93c461b9d30f4030788c464ad…
Author: Joerg Herbel <joerg.herbel(a)tribe29.com>
Date: 2022-11-16 (Wed, 16 Nov 2022)
Changed paths:
R checks/elasticsearch_indices
M cmk/base/plugins/agent_based/elasticsearch_indices.py
M tests/unit/checks/test_generic_legacy_conversion.py
M tests/unit/cmk/base/plugins/agent_based/test_elasticsearch_indices.py
Log Message:
-----------
elasticsearch_indices: Migrate check plugin
Change-Id: I42fe1ba2cf978132e0d6f698ddf2e31ccb9baafc
Commit: 8be4d0b446b27d9bd4bdefacdbb8b535733b7f1f
https://github.com/tribe29/checkmk/commit/8be4d0b446b27d9bd4bdefacdbb8b5357…
Author: Joerg Herbel <joerg.herbel(a)tribe29.com>
Date: 2022-11-16 (Wed, 16 Nov 2022)
Changed paths:
M cmk/base/plugins/agent_based/elasticsearch_indices.py
M cmk/special_agents/agent_elasticsearch.py
M tests/unit/cmk/base/plugins/agent_based/test_elasticsearch_indices.py
Log Message:
-----------
elasticsearch_indices: Remove index accumulation from agent
Before this commit, the agent accumulated data accross indices. Matching
indices were identified by cutting off after the first "-". This was
motivated by the fact that there can be indices such as
index-2018.09.12
index-2018.09.13
index-2018.09.14
in Elasticsearch, which should be accumulated. However, cutting off
after the first "-" is far too restrictive. In the following commit, the
accumulation will be re-implemented via a discovery ruleset.
SUP-12207
Change-Id: Ifc1dbb2823eb1240185e412ca029ea6e7565106c
Commit: bd40d83e2dae39f8d8adf81b837f42f464a15756
https://github.com/tribe29/checkmk/commit/bd40d83e2dae39f8d8adf81b837f42f46…
Author: Joerg Herbel <joerg.herbel(a)tribe29.com>
Date: 2022-11-16 (Wed, 16 Nov 2022)
Changed paths:
A .werks/14829
M checkman/elasticsearch_indices
M cmk/base/plugins/agent_based/elasticsearch_indices.py
M cmk/gui/plugins/wato/check_parameters/elasticsearch_indices.py
M tests/unit/cmk/base/plugins/agent_based/test_elasticsearch_indices.py
Log Message:
-----------
14829 FIX Monitoring of Elasticsearch indices: Rework grouping of individual indices
SUP-12207
Change-Id: I40acc21faf9ec08624f579383d659448f39c1b31
Commit: 4092721f3caabb7a1517cf954b1d0b2bc908263c
https://github.com/tribe29/checkmk/commit/4092721f3caabb7a1517cf954b1d0b2bc…
Author: Rebekka Seltmann <rebekka.seltmann(a)tribe29.com>
Date: 2022-11-16 (Wed, 16 Nov 2022)
Changed paths:
M cmk/base/plugins/agent_based/utils/gcp.py
M cmk/special_agents/agent_gcp.py
M tests/unit/cmk/base/plugins/agent_based/gcp_test_util.py
M tests/unit/cmk/base/plugins/agent_based/test_gcp_gce.py
M tests/unit/cmk/base/plugins/agent_based/test_gcp_sql.py
M tests/unit/cmk/special_agents/test_agent_gcp.py
Log Message:
-----------
Add aggregation information to gcp agent output
In addition to the metric time series add the aggregation specification with which the
time series was requested to be able to later on differentiate between e.g. alignment
operations
CMK-11487
Change-Id: I7d977c85a9e4f5e06a777fb74f6a1186a3548875
Commit: b2a719117c287b73aebf75ee0a07c31f66a604c7
https://github.com/tribe29/checkmk/commit/b2a719117c287b73aebf75ee0a07c31f6…
Author: Rebekka Seltmann <rebekka.seltmann(a)tribe29.com>
Date: 2022-11-16 (Wed, 16 Nov 2022)
Changed paths:
M cmk/base/plugins/agent_based/utils/gcp.py
M cmk/gui/plugins/metrics/gcp.py
M cmk/special_agents/agent_gcp.py
M tests/unit/cmk/base/plugins/agent_based/gcp_test_util.py
M tests/unit/cmk/base/plugins/agent_based/test_gcp_filestore.py
M tests/unit/cmk/base/plugins/agent_based/test_gcp_gce_storage.py
M tests/unit/cmk/base/plugins/agent_based/test_gcp_gcs.py
M tests/unit/cmk/base/plugins/agent_based/test_gcp_http_lb.py
M tests/unit/cmk/base/plugins/agent_based/test_gcp_sql.py
Log Message:
-----------
Include more percentiles for GCP Functions services
Include 50th and 95th percentile in addition to the current 99th percentile for aligning
execution time and memory usage metrics of GCP functions
CMK-11487
Change-Id: I5b1f7060f3c0c544efefa23598ffda20280a04ea
Compare:
https://github.com/tribe29/checkmk/compare/58430100f4e6...b2a719117c28